/// migrate((app) => { const collection = app.findCollectionByNameOrId("pbc_480415205") // update collection data unmarshal({ "viewQuery": "SELECT \n (ROW_NUMBER() OVER()) as id, \n doctor, count(doctor) as cnt\nfrom dorz1\nwhere diagnosCode = \"K86.1\"\n" }, collection) // remove field collection.fields.removeById("_clone_nMPs") // add field collection.fields.addAt(1, new Field({ "autogeneratePattern": "", "hidden": false, "id": "_clone_kzd7", "max": 0, "min": 0, "name": "doctor", "pattern": "", "presentable": false, "primaryKey": false, "required": false, "system": false, "type": "text" })) return app.save(collection) }, (app) => { const collection = app.findCollectionByNameOrId("pbc_480415205") // update collection data unmarshal({ "viewQuery": "SELECT \n (ROW_NUMBER() OVER()) as id, \n doctor, count(doctor) as cnt\nfrom dorz1\n" }, collection) // add field collection.fields.addAt(1, new Field({ "autogeneratePattern": "", "hidden": false, "id": "_clone_nMPs", "max": 0, "min": 0, "name": "doctor", "pattern": "", "presentable": false, "primaryKey": false, "required": false, "system": false, "type": "text" })) // remove field collection.fields.removeById("_clone_kzd7") return app.save(collection) })